WebPainful diabetic neuropathy (PDN) is a peripheral neuropathic pain condition that is often difficult to relieve. Spinal cord stimulation (SCS) is a proven effective therapy for various types of mixed neuropathic conditions, yet effectiveness of SCS treatment for PDN is not well established. WebJul 1, 2008 · The prevalence of diabetic neuropathy is as high as 50% in patients who have had diabetes for 25 years , and painful diabetic peripheral neuropathy ... Baseline pain scores in a typical clinical trial with painful DPN patients are between 6 and 6.5 on the 0- to 10-point scale; therefore, a 30% improvement is ∼2 points. ...
